Hi guys.
I don't want to upset anyone, but once again...here's the truth.
As of today, there at NO Challenger dies at Twinsburg stamping. When we finally recieve them, they will have to go thru a try-out procedure and quality buy-off. NO die can ever be ran as soon as they enter the building. With-out final grinding, polishing and "tweaking", they will never make an acceptable part.

I want this car as bad as the rest, but we are late!
